One of the things that my ADD coach helped me with was realizing that I wasn’t prioritizing activities that help me feel recharged. Between work and home responsibilities, I was just burnt out and overwhelmed.

So now when I start to get burned out I focus on reducing auditory overwhelm, getting outside, listen to music, get comfortable, read a fun book, etc.

As we’re heading into the weekend, what are some things you do to recharge and give yourself a break?

I’m gonna sound like a grandma but I recently started doing jigsaw puzzles a few weeks ago and work on it a little throughout the day/week. I’ve been doing like 1 puzzle every 5-7 days. My mom visited the other week and said she noticed how much calmer I am. I also started doing this leg on the wall thing for 15-30 mins a day (mostly at night to unwind) and consistently doing these things everyday has led to me not feeling as burnt out as I normally would. I’m trying to work on making exercise a routine habit again but baby steps 😅
